- [ ] Off-site run, Weds AM: one pallet of recalled Voltrix chargers outbound to the Drayfield disposal depot. Shrink-wrap intact, red recall stickers on all four sides. Count boxes against the recall sheet before release — 48 expected. No partial loads. Receiving site confirms count on arrival. At courier pick-up, the hand-over must follow the confidential instruction below.

dispatch memo: the sorius tamius courier leaves the praeth ledger at gate 4873 under passcode 928014

# Encoding detection for uploaded text files — Fernwick Support notes.
# The Glyphsense service sniffs BOMs and falls back to statistical
# detection for legacy uploads from the Tolbridge archive. If customers
# report garbled characters, check the detector logs before escalating.
# The service calls the shared detection backend on every upload, and
# that backend rejects unauthenticated requests. The next line sets the
# credential it presents.

sealed setting: LEDGER_TOKEN20=6148d35bbb480b0ab79e

## Releases

Heads up, future maintainers: Pipewhistle ships with websocket compression off by default. Per-message deflate saves bandwidth but chews memory on busy relays, so we only flip it on for the low-traffic tier. Test both modes before tagging. Sign the release tarball with the key that follows.

release key, taduf-yajef: bky13_uGiieNoy5KKUY